Steve Timmons of Newport Beach and Adam Johnson of Capistrano Beach are among six Orange County volleyball players competing in the Great Western Team Cup tournament, which begins Thursday at the Forum. Timmons, a three-time Olympian and two-time gold medalist, is captain of Team Toyota, which also includes pro beach stars Dusty Dvorak of Laguna Beach and Brian Lewis of Corona del Mar.

The top professional beach volleyball players will be at Seal Beach pier this weekend for the $100,000 Seal Beach Open, one of the richest events on this year's tour. The winningest team on this year's tour, Sinjin Smith and Randy Stoklos, and the team that has earned the most prize money, Mike Dodd and Tim Hovland, will lead the pack as the two-day tournament begins at 9 a.m. Saturday, with the final rounds beginning at 8 a.m. Sunday.

TO anyone unfamiliar with his sport, Karch Kiraly's victory at the Huntington Beach Assn. of Volleyball Professionals tournament this summer over the best players in the country might have stirred a Roger Clemens moment. Kiraly is, after all, 44, turning 45 in November. But to understand the significance of his victory, picture this: Lance Armstrong winning another Tour de France -- in 11 years. Andre Agassi winning a major -- in nine.
